Wood cladding repair services focus on restoring the appearance and integrity of exterior wooden surfaces on residential properties. Over time, exposure to weather elements such as rain, snow, and sunlight can cause wood to deteriorate, develop cracks, or become warped. Repair work typically involves assessing the extent of damage, replacing or reattaching loose or rotted panels, and applying treatments to protect the wood from further harm. Skilled service providers use specialized techniques to ensure the repairs blend seamlessly with the existing cladding, helping to maintain the home’s aesthetic appeal and structural stability.

This service is especially valuable for addressing common problems like rotting wood, warping, cracking, or insect damage. These issues can compromise the weatherproofing of a property and lead to more significant structural concerns if left unaddressed. Repairing wood cladding can prevent further deterioration, reduce the risk of leaks, and improve insulation. Homeowners who notice peeling paint, discolored patches, or soft spots on their exterior walls may find that repair work restores both the look and function of their wood cladding, extending its lifespan and protecting the home’s interior.

The overview below groups typical Wood Cladding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Tolland, CT.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or wood cladding repairs,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ine fixes, such as replacing damaged panels or patching small sections, fall within this range. Larger, more involved repairs may cost more depending on the extent of work needed.

Medium-Sized Projects - When replacing sections of wood cladding or performing surface restorations, costs often range from $1,000 to $3,000. These projects are common for homeowners seeking to refresh or repair larger areas while maintaining a consistent look.

Full Cladding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of wood cladding can range from $4,000 to $8,000 or more. Such projects are less frequent but necessary for extensive damage, rot, or upgrading to new materials.

Complex or Custom Jobs - Larger, more complex projects, like custom designs or repairs involving structural considerations, can reach $10,000+ depending on scope and materials. These tend to be less common but are handled by experienced local service providers for high-end or detailed work.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When comparing contractors for wood cladding repair, it’s important to evaluate their experience with projects similar in scope and style. Homeowners should inquire about the types of wood cladding repairs they have completed and seek out service providers who have demonstrated success with similar materials and architectural details. This helps ensure that the contractor understands the specific challenges and techniques involved, leading to a more reliable and quality outcome.

Clear, written expectations are essential when choosing a service provider for wood cladding repair. Homeowners should request detailed descriptions of the scope of work, materials to be used, and the steps involved in the repair process.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a basis for comparing different contractors’ approaches. It also allows homeowners to assess whether the proposed work aligns with their expectations and project needs.

Reputable references and effective communication are key factors in selecting a dependable contractor. Homeowners can ask for references from previous clients who had similar work done and follow up to learn about their experiences. Good communication throughout the process-such as prompt responses to questions and clear explanations of options-also indicates a professional and attentive service provider. What types of damage can wood cladding repair services address? Local contractors can handle issues like rotting, warping, cracks, and water damage to restore the appearance and integrity of wood cladding.

How can I tell if my wood cladding needs repair? Signs such as peeling paint, mold, soft spots, or visible cracks indicate that repair or maintenance may be necessary.

What repair options are available for damaged wood cladding? Service providers may perform patching, replacement of damaged boards, sanding, sealing, or repainting to improve durability and appearance.

Are there different materials used for wood cladding repair? Yes, local contractors often work with various wood types and may recommend composite or treated wood options for longer-lasting repairs.
